Dr. Red's Zombie Apocalypse (RJ01232671) is an adult-themed ASMR (Autonomous Sensory Meridian Response) audio drama produced by the circle "Red-s". This specific entry is part of a series where the listener is placed in a post-apocalyptic scenario, often involving medical or survival themes with a focus on immersive sound design. Core Content Details

Theme: The story typically follows a scenario where a doctor (Dr. Red) interacts with the listener, who is a survivor of a global zombie outbreak.

Format: It is a "Full Feature" audio work, often sold on digital platforms like DLsite (as indicated by the "RJ" product code).

Style: It combines survival-horror elements with intimate voice acting and realistic environmental sounds (binaural recording) to simulate a first-person experience. Product Context -ENG- Dr Red-s Zombie Apocalypse -RJ01232671-

The code RJ01232671 is a unique identifier used to find the work on specialized digital storefronts. These works are designed for users seeking a "situation-based" roleplay experience where the narrator speaks directly to "you," the protagonist.
